When the ban against printing the Lithuanian language was lifted in 1904, various European literary movements such as Symbolism, impressionism, and expressionism each in turn influenced the work of Lithuanian writers. Vincas Mykolaitis-Putinas wrote lyric poetry, plays, and novels, including the novel Altori ely (In the Shadows of the Altars, 3 vol., 1933), a remarkably powerful autobiographical novel. In fact, the crusade persisted after the definite Christianization of Lithuania in 1387, when Europe's last pagan people were baptised. There is a current argument that the Lithuanian language was considered non-prestigious enough by some elements in Lithuanian society, meaning that the number of Lithuanian language-speakers decreased with Polonization in the PolishLithuanian Commonwealth, as well as a Germanisation of Prussia.
